On a blistering hot day on June 28, 1778 the land that is now Monmouth Battlefield State Park was the site of one of the longest battles of the American Revolutionary War.  Join us for a tour of the battlefield! We will enjoy a 10-minute film introducing the battle and have some time to explore the visitor center. Then we will do a 1.5- mile guided walk with a State Park Historian around the battlefield which is rated moderately difficult due to an uphill at the end. After a picnic lunch, we will enjoy a hands-on program on military drills and weapons. Please dress for the weather, wear comfortable shoes, and bring a bagged lunch and water.
